# §1006.307. Non-low-income families.


A family that was low-income at the times described in [§ 1006.305](/cfr/24/1006.305.md) but subsequently becomes a non-low-income family may continue to participate in the program in accordance with DHHL's admission and occupancy policies. The 10 percent limitation in [§ 1006.301(b)(3)(i)](/cfr/24/1006.301.md?p=b-3-i) in this part shall not apply to such families. Such families may be made subject to the additional requirements in [§ 1006.301(b)(3)(ii)](/cfr/24/1006.301.md?p=b-3-ii) of this part based on those policies.
